**Q: Why do sessions drop every ~15 minutes on Larkspool staging?**

Known bug in the token-refresh daemon: it compares expiry against UTC but issues tokens in local time. Fix is pending in the refresh-skew branch. If the daemon wedges entirely, restart it via the Larkspool admin shell. The restart prompt requires the recovery passphrase below.

recovery phrase for yajof-bagap: oliwyn-ulaael

Q3 Planning Note — Board

Quick update on the Marivale Components divestiture: we've narrowed to two bidders, and Halden Group's offer looks strongest on both price and timeline. Diligence wraps mid-quarter, with signing targeted before the offsite in Brennock. Staff comms are drafted and ready. Full deal terms remain under wraps, so please see the confidential note below.

board note of yagug-taguf: Headcount on the Fraius team goes from 6 to 127 by the end of April. Gross margin on Fraius came in at 45 percent against a plan of 12 percent.

## Further Reading

Rate limiting in the Kestrelgate API gateway is enforced per-tenant using a token bucket, with defaults set in the `limits.yaml` bundle shipped each release. Release managers should verify quota changes against the current bucket sizing matrix before sign-off, since overrides persist across deploys. The full design rationale, tuning history, and escalation contacts are documented on the internal wiki page linked below.

operations page: https://gitlab.qirvansys.corp/pages/dash/projects/42db8b449d30